Environmental Impact and Regulatory Compliance

One of the foremost pain points confronting the industrial salt market is the environmental impact associated with salt extraction and processing. Traditional mining and solar evaporation techniques often lead to soil degradation, water contamination, and habitat disruption. The release of saline wastewater can increase the salinity of nearby water bodies, negatively affecting aquatic life and agriculture.

As environmental awareness intensifies globally, governments are imposing stringent regulations on salt production activities. These regulations demand significant investments in pollution control technologies, waste management systems, and sustainable production methods. For many manufacturers, especially small and mid-sized enterprises, meeting these regulatory requirements is costly and operationally challenging. Non-compliance risks hefty fines and reputational damage, further pressuring companies to innovate while controlling expenses.

Supply Chain and Logistics Challenges

The industrial salt market is heavily dependent on efficient supply chains due to the bulky nature of salt products and the geographic dispersion of production sites and end-users. Transportation costs represent a significant portion of the overall cost structure, and any disruption in logistics can cause delays, increased expenses, and supply shortages.

Remote mining locations, inadequate infrastructure, and seasonal weather conditions complicate the supply chain further. For instance, salt transportation in winter months, especially in regions prone to heavy snowfall or flooding, can be unpredictable. Additionally, geopolitical tensions and trade restrictions can affect the import and export of industrial salt, causing volatility in availability and pricing.

Price Volatility and Raw Material Costs

Fluctuations in raw material costs and energy prices present a persistent pain point for salt producers. Energy-intensive processes such as vacuum evaporation or refining are vulnerable to spikes in electricity, fuel, and equipment costs. Since salt is often considered a commodity with thin profit margins, sudden increases in operational expenses can erode profitability quickly.

Moreover, global market dynamics, including competition from alternative materials or substitutes, affect price stability. Producers must balance competitive pricing with cost recovery, a challenge that demands effective financial and operational strategies.

Quality and Purity Concerns

Industrial salt is used across a range of applications that require different purity levels and physical characteristics. The demand for specialty salts with precise granule sizes, low impurity content, and specific chemical properties is increasing, especially from industries like pharmaceuticals, food additives, and water treatment.

Meeting these stringent quality requirements poses technical challenges and increases production costs. Variability in raw salt sources and processing methods can lead to inconsistent product quality. Manufacturers must invest in advanced refining, testing, and quality assurance processes to meet customer specifications, which can be a significant operational burden.

Health and Safety Issues

Salt mining and processing can expose workers to health and safety risks, including dust inhalation, exposure to hazardous chemicals, and machinery-related accidents. Ensuring adequate protective measures, regular health monitoring, and safety training is essential but often challenging, particularly in less regulated regions or smaller operations.

Non-compliance with occupational safety standards not only endangers employees but also invites legal liabilities and potential operational shutdowns. Addressing these concerns requires ongoing commitment and investment, which may strain company resources.

Waste Management and By-Product Utilization

The generation of salt brine and other by-products during salt production presents disposal challenges. Improper management of these wastes can lead to environmental harm and regulatory penalties. However, converting by-products into valuable secondary products remains underexplored.

Developing efficient waste utilization technologies and circular economy practices could mitigate environmental impacts while creating additional revenue streams. Yet, investment in research and commercialization of such innovations is often limited, representing a missed opportunity and ongoing pain point.
